Web18 okt. 2024 · It is best not to boil anything in a cast-iron pan or pot. The boiling water lifts the oil seasoning off the iron and exposes the raw metal again, leading to oxidation. Starchy foods, such as beans or potatoes, increase the reaction. Web20 okt. 2024 · One way to remove black carbon from a cast iron pan is to sprinkle an even layer of salt on the inside of the pan. Add just enough water to make a paste and rub the salt on the inside surface of the pan to scour off carbon. Rinse the pan and scrub any remaining carbon off with a wire scrub brush.
